Norm Crosby, the Borscht Belt comedian who was known for his frequent malapropisms, died Saturday in Los Angeles. He was 93.
His wife told the Hollywood Reporter he died of heart failure. Crosby was a frequent talkshow guest, first appearing on The Tonight Show Starring Johnny Carson in 1964 and going on to guest more than 50 times.
His specialty was malaprops words that sound correct but are completely wrong.
He might describe a major league ballclub struggling with controversy as riddled with distinction. When he goes to a tailor, its because his pants need an altercation, When people cant read or write, you get a problem with illegitimacy.,' the Los Angeles Times wrote about him.
His many other talkshow appearances included The Ed Sullivan Show, Its Garry Shandlings Show and Late Night With Conan OBrien. A guest star on several series, his appearances included Roseanne, The Love Boat, L.A. Law and The Larry Sanders Show.
Born in Boston, he started out doing standup on the Borscht Belt circuit in the 1950.
